Nestled in the Sawai Madhopur district of Rajasthan, Ranthambore is a vast and prestigious national park situated in Northern India. Spanning approximately 145 km southeast of Jaipur, it has gained global recognition for its thriving population of tigers. Originally established as the Sawai Madhopur Game Sanctuary by the Indian government in 1955, it was later designated as one of the Project Tiger reserves in 1973. Ranthambore national park is a Tiger reserve, which is located in the southeastern part of the state of Rajasthan, which is nearly about 130 km from Jaipur. Ranthambore National park is mainly famous for the Tigers living within this national park. Moreover, it is one of the finest locations within India to capture the majestic predators in a natural habitat. Ranthambore is also being counted as one of the famous world heritage sites because of the photographic ruins and the Historical fort that compliments the natural wildlife park. Ranthambore National Park experiences a tropical climate with distinct seasons. Summers are intensely hot, while the monsoon season brings humidity and rain. The winters are pleasant and mild, making it ideal for wildlife viewing.
The best months to visit Ranthambore National Park are from October to June, with the cooler months of October to March offering the most comfortable weather for safaris and higher chances of spotting wildlife.
The peak season typically runs from October to April, coinciding with pleasant winter weather. During this time, expect higher tourist crowds, increased accommodation prices, and a vibrant atmosphere as the park is at its most accessible and wildlife sightings are frequent.
The monsoon season, from July to September, is the off-season. While the park may have restricted access in certain zones and higher humidity, the landscape becomes lush and green, and you might find fewer crowds and lower prices.

Getting around Ranthambore National Park primarily involves pre-booked jeep safaris or canter buses, which are the only authorized vehicles for entering the core zones. These safaris can be booked through the park's official website or local tour operators. Within the buffer zones and to reach the park entrance from Sawai Madhopur town, auto-rickshaws and taxis are readily available. For exploring the town itself, walking is feasible for nearby attractions, but hiring a local taxi or auto-rickshaw is convenient for covering longer distances or visiting sites outside the immediate vicinity.
